Web1 de abr. de 2024 · Sea arches form when waves are deflected to the sides by a point on the headland. These waves erode a plane of weakness on both sides of the headland creating an opening. The openings on each side eventually meet in the middle with stronger rock joining overhead. Sea arches do not last very long on a geological time scale. Web2 de jul. de 2024 · 6.1.2.1 Derivation of Equations for the Determination of Internal Forces in a Three-Hinged Arch. Consider the section Q in the three-hinged arch shown in Figure 6.2a.The three internal forces at the section are the axial force, N Q, the radial shear force, V Q, and the bending moment, M Q.The derivation of the equations for the determination …

Web14 de set. de 2024 · The arch formed the basis for the evolution of the vault. In masonry construction, arches have several great advantages over horizontal beams, ... While modern architecture has found other means of support — namely concrete and steel — the arch remains a widely used and instantly recognisable form with which to shape a structure. Originally constructed of stone, today such bridges are built of reinforced or precast concrete. They are often the most economical choice where a bridge is required to cross over inaccessible landscapes.
